Lavenders love full sun as do most medditerian herbs, also patio roses like full sun. As a quick rule, just think of plants that you have seen in dry hot places, like the med and deserts and then you can't go wrong.

We have a spot like that and we grow the most gorgeous Sunflowers from seed, though I'm sure you could get seedlings. They are trouble free, hardy and quite spectacuar.
Shrubs that are sun lovers - all varietiies of Hebe, Cistus, Buddleia. Perenials ie flowers that die down in winter and re appear in spring - Coreopsis, Geraniums(Hardy), Penstemons, Crocosmia, Daylily, Japanese Anenome. Annuals ie flowers that only last one season and then die -Petunia, Busy Lizzie, marigold to name but a few. Pop into your nearest Garden Centre and you will get some free advice. ps with this heatwave plants are under stress and will need a good soak unless you have a hosepipe ban. good luck
